With your generous support, we distributed bread to the family of Samer, a young child living with his mother, younger sister Salma, and grandmother in Al-Talla Camp in the countryside of Azaz, northern Syria, where displaced families continue to face severe living conditions and ongoing shortages of basic necessities.
Bread is a critical daily food staple for families in displacement camps, particularly as income opportunities remain limited and food prices continue to rise. This distribution helped ease the daily burden on Samer’s family and ensured access to an essential source of nutrition, especially important for children and the elderly.
